Force-Torque Sensor (F/T Sensor)
A force-torque sensor is a transducer, most commonly a six-axis strain-gauge or capacitive device mounted at a robot's wrist, that measures the three force and three torque components transmitted through it. F/T sensors provide the feedback for force control, contact detection, insertion tasks, and haptic teleoperation, and their signals require bias calibration and gravity compensation of the attached tool mass. Joint-level torque sensing serves a similar role distributed through the arm.
Why it matters for physical AI
Wrench measurements give policies a direct window into contact that vision cannot provide, enabling assembly-grade precision, safe human interaction, and rich data for training contact-aware manipulation models.
